I just refinished my Polytech blonde stock to match the handguards as best as I could:

This is where I started:


This is how it ended up with a different grip for 922(r) compliance with imported magazines:


Not an exact match, but a lot closer than what I started out with.

EDIT: Now for some lessons learned.:
1. I didn't check the date on my Amber Shellac from the home improvement store and it was kind of unpredictable to apply
2. I wish I had used leather dye instead of Rit dye in the Amber Shellac. I added a touch of red.
3. Trying to dye the Magpul FDE grip according to instructions found on the internet didn't go so well
